Tue 18 May 2010 12:37:24 PM UTC, original submission:

Running grub-install on partitionable software RAID devices (such as /dev/md_d0) results in the following error:

# grub-install /dev/md_d0
/usr/sbin/grub-setup: error: can't open /dev/md0: No such file or directory.

Following the chain of execution:

1. grub-install runs grub-setup
2. grub-setup resolves the OS device given as its last commandline parameter using the "grub_util_get_grub_dev" function (called at util/grub-setup.c:739, implemented in ?). This turns /dev/md_d0 (or all other types of software RAID devices) into "md0" and saves it as the "dest_dev" variable.
3. If "dest_dev" begins with "md" and a number between 1 and 9 the "grub_util_raid_getmembers" function is called with "dest_dev" as ist sole parameter.
4. "grub_util_raid_getmembers" prepends "/dev/" to its parameter and tries to open it, resulting in above error.

Attached is a patch with calls "grub_util_raid_getmembers" with "argv[optind]" (the last commandline parameter) instead and removes the "/dev/" prepending stuff from the function.

With that patch applied I can successfully do "grub-install /dev/md_d0".
